Overview
Small businesses that want to accept payments online or in person can set up copy-and-paste pay links, buttons, and QR codes. You don't need a developer, coding knowledge, or a website to accept payments. If you already have a website, you can copy and paste PayPal buttons.
You can accept payments in a variety of situations, such as selling:
- Custom goods and services with custom pricing.
- Domestic and international goods and services.
- In person, such as at trade shows.
- On social media.
- Services with invoices.
Options
There are 3 copy-and-paste options to accept payments. All 3 options support payment methods such as PayPal, Venmo, Pay Later, and credit and debit cards.
When a buyer places an order and makes a payment, you'll receive the order details on your PayPal dashboard. You can provide shipping details to complete the order.
Payment method availability varies by region.
A pay link takes buyers to a PayPal-hosted page that shows item details and payment method options. No website is required.
Creates a QR code that takes buyers to a PayPal-hosted page that shows item details and payment method options. Buyers can scan a QR code with a mobile device to pay. After the buyer scans the QR code, they see the same experience as a pay link. No website is required.

1. Create business account
If you're a new merchant, you'll need to sign up for a PayPal business account to get started.
2. Build pay links and buttons
- Log in to your PayPal business account. Select the Pay link or button to see a page to build your pay link and button.
- Pick your settings. Add required information such as Pricing and Product name.
- Optional: Add information such as Shipping fee and Tax rate %.
- Select Change the look and feel to modify the look and feel of payment method options from a list of colors and styles. You'll get a preview of how the information you entered will look as a button, payment link, or QR code.
- Select Build it. Copy and paste the buttons, pay links, or QR codes wherever you need them.
